That snap you heard could have been a fuse blowing. You may have a wiring problem with the buggy. I had a bad starter (brand new) that stopped turning. It can be anything from a defective stator or maybe just a bad CDI. A stock CDI is about $20. It's worth a try. You can try to contact Roketa and see if they will help you. Check the connectors and make sure they are fully seated. I have a GK-06 and have had problems with the wiring. It may be something simple you've overlooked. Don't give up. If it's still under warranty you may be able to have it replaced.
